
On July 29, China Changan Automobile Group Co., Ltd. was established in Chongqing.
It is reported that this is the third central enterprise automobile group after China FAW and Dongfeng Motor. It is also the first central automobile enterprise among the central enterprises strategically reorganized by the State-owned Assets Supervision and Administration Commission of the State Council to set up its headquarters outside Beijing. It is the first first-level central enterprise headquarters to be welcomed by Chongqing.

On July 27, China Changan Automobile Group Co., Ltd. was officially registered and established in Chongqing with a registered capital of 20 billion yuan. The legal representative is Zhu Huarong, Chairman and Party Secretary of Chongqing Changan Automobile Co., Ltd. The business scope includes automobile sales, auto parts wholesale, and new energy vehicle sales.

The new state-owned enterprise China Changan Automobile Group Co., Ltd. was formed by the separation of China North Industries Group Corporation. It covers business segments such as Chongqing Changan Automobile Co., Ltd. and Chenzhi Automotive Technology Group Co., Ltd., and has 117 branches and subsidiaries. Its main businesses include complete vehicles and parts, automobile sales, financial and logistics services, motorcycles, etc.
Chenzhi Automotive Technology Group Co., Ltd. was formerly China Changan Automobile Group Co., Ltd., which was established on December 26, 2005. Its legal representative is Zhao Fei. It is wholly owned by China North Industries Group Corporation. Its business focuses on the parts industry chain, such as engines, gearboxes and other automobile-related industrial strategic collaborative businesses.
On June 23, 2025, China Changan Automobile Group Co., Ltd. was renamed Chenzhi Automotive Technology Group Co., Ltd. The industry believes that this move is to vacate the name of "China Changan Automobile Group" and use it for the new state-owned enterprise after the reorganization.
Chenzhi Automotive Technology Group Co., Ltd. is also the largest controlling shareholder of Chongqing Changan Automobile Co., Ltd., holding 18% of the shares.
Chongqing Changan Automobile Co., Ltd. is a complete vehicle manufacturing entity with Zhu Huarong as its legal representative. Its business focuses on the research and development, production and sales of complete vehicles. Its brands include Changan Automobile, Changan Qiyuan, Shenlan Automobile, Avita, Changan Kaicheng, etc.
Previously, Chongqing Changan Automobile Co., Ltd. was a second-level subsidiary of China North Industries Group Corporation. After the registration and establishment of China Changan Automobile Group, it will become an independent first-level central enterprise directly supervised by the State-owned Assets Supervision and Administration Commission of the State Council, on the same level as China First Automobile Group Co., Ltd. and Dongfeng Motor Group Co., Ltd.
The head of China Changan Automobile Group said that the new state-owned enterprise will focus on creating new types of productive forces such as smart car robots, flying cars, and embodied intelligence in the future, explore a new three-dimensional travel ecosystem by land, sea, and air, and accelerate global development, and speed up the development of the five major regional markets of Southeast Asia, the Middle East and Africa, Central and South America, Eurasia, and Europe.

In the first half of this year, Changan Automobile achieved an eight-year sales record. Cumulative sales from January to June reached 1.3553 million vehicles, a year-on-year increase of 1.6%. Consolidated revenue for the second quarter of 2025 is projected to be approximately 66.2 billion yuan, a 6.3% increase from the previous quarter.
